    Max Strus (foot) scores 24 in season debut for Cavaliers

    Max Strus (foot) scores 24 in season debut for Cavaliers

    Max Strus scored 16 points in the first half against the Mavs. According to Elias, he is the first player since 1997-98 to score at least 15 points in the first half of a season debut after not playing in at least the first 60 games of the season.

    Grimes leads short-handed 76ers to a 109-103 win over the Trail Blazers

    Grimes leads short-handed 76ers to a 109-103 win over the Trail Blazers

    — Quentin Grimes scored 14 of his season-high 31 points in the fourth quarter as the short-handed Philadelphia 76ers beat the Portland Trail Blazers 109-103 Sunday night.
